vrs: Funtkion von biß bestimmter Uhrzeit?

Beitrag lesen

Hey,
ich hab das jetzt so probiert:

if(Stunde < 23 && Minute < 59 && Sekunde < 0   &&   Stunde > 22 && Minute > 0 Sekunde > 0 || Stunde > 0 && Minute > 0 && Sekunde > 0 && Stunde < 6 && Minute < 0 && Sekunde < 0 )
{
  alert("blabla");
};


>   
> Fehler: missing ) after condition  
>   
> Ich versteh aber nicht ganz wieso dieser Fehler kommt.  
> Kann mir jemand sagen was ich ändern muss?  
  
Wieso so kompliziert?  
~~~javascript
  
var Stunde = (new Date()).getHours()  
if (Stunde>=6 && Stunde<22) { //von 6 Uhr bis 21.59.59.999  
	tuirgendwas();  
}

Dein Fehler kommt höchstwahrscheinlich von einer anderen Stelle des Skripts. Nebenbei ist deine if-Bedingung schlecht ausgedacht, (Stunde<23 && Stunde>22) ist nie wahr, (Stunde>0 && Stunde<6) gilt nur zwischen Mitternacht und 6 Uhr (wahrscheinlich nicht dein Ziel).